Credit: Aldo Anderson/U.S. Navy/Alamy Live News. WebApr 6, 2024 · Portsmouth Naval Shipyard was the largest American submarine base on the Atlantic coast when Nazi Germany surrendered on May 7, 1945. The Yard became the natural site for the surrender of up to at least seven German U-boats operating in the region at the end of the war. In 1905, the Treaty of Portsmouth was signed here, ending the … select cars of clevelandWebApr 14, 2024 · On April 10, 1963, Thresher, a nuclear-powered attack submarine, built at Portsmouth Naval Shipyard and commissioned in 1961, was lost approximately 100 miles east of Cape Cod while conducting sea trials. Onboard were 16 officers, 96 enlisted men, and 17 civilian technicians.
